The anxiety of losing precious files is real, and the impulse to find a "disk drill 4.7 activation code" as a quick, free fix is completely understandable. However, the path to a cracked code is paved with significant risks that can transform a data recovery mission into a digital catastrophe. The potential for virus infection, system instability, and permanent data loss is just too high.
Disk Drill 4.7 remains a staple choice for users who require compatibility with slightly older computer environments (such as macOS Big Sur or Windows 10/11) without upgrading to versions 5 or 6.
